Commonly assumed
Sinatra automatically removes uploaded file temporary files after the request completes
The sample's author recorded this as what a developer or model would expect here. The contract below is what actually ran.
Contract
- A multipart upload sent with an allowed localhost Host reaches the Sinatra route, and the received tempfile still exists after the request returns.
